New Mexico State has hired Tulsa deputy athletic director Joe Fields as its next athletic director.

The school announced Monday that Fields will replace Mario Moccia, who was fired in January in the wake of an investigation into the department's handling of a sexual abuse scandal. Fields begins his new role on Oct. 8.

“Aggie fans are going to love what Joe brings to the table,” Justin Bannister, NMSU chief of staff and chair of the AD search committee, said in a statement. “He’s been a student-athlete and an administrator, so he has unique insight into the full experience of college athletics.”
